Substitute Part Grouping Explanation

Substitution eligibility for the FCE17C37SC200 is determined by strict alignment of the following critical parameters:

Mandatory Matching Parameters:

  • Connector Type: Receptacle, Female Sockets
  • Number of Positions: 37
  • Number of Rows: 2
  • Shell Size, Connector Layout: 4 (DC, C)
  • Mounting Type: Through Hole, Right Angle
  • Termination Method: Solder
  • Shell Material, Finish: Steel, Tin Plated
  • Contact Finish: Gold
  • Contact Material: Phosphor Bronze
  • Dielectric Material: Thermoplastic
  • RoHS Status: RoHS Compliant
  • Moisture Sensitivity Level: 1 (Unlimited)

Allowable Parameter Variations: Substitute parts may exceed the main part specifications in the following parameters without compromising compatibility:

  • Current Rating: Substitute may be rated higher than 5A
  • Contact Finish Thickness: Substitute may exceed 15.0µin (0.38µm)
  • Operating Temperature Range: Substitute may provide extended range beyond -40°C ~ 85°C
  • Voltage Rating: Substitute may include voltage specification where main part does not

The substitute part 5745996-4 (TE Connectivity AMP Connectors, AMPLIMITE HD-20 series) meets all mandatory matching parameters and provides enhanced specifications in current rating (6A), contact finish thickness (30.0µin), operating temperature range (-55°C ~ 105°C), and voltage rating (125V).

Frequently Asked Questions (FAQ)

Q: Can the 5745996-4 be used as a direct replacement for FCE17C37SC200 in existing designs?

A: Yes. Both connectors share identical mechanical mounting (through-hole, right-angle), electrical pin configuration (37 positions, 2 rows, shell size 4), and termination method (solder). The substitute part's enhanced current rating and operating temperature range do not create incompatibility with existing PCB layouts or mating connectors.

Q: What is the significance of the different contact finish thicknesses (15.0µin versus 30.0µin)?

A: Contact finish thickness affects durability and wear resistance during mating cycles. The 5745996-4 provides thicker gold plating (30.0µin), which extends contact life in high-cycle applications. Both thicknesses meet industry standards for signal integrity and corrosion resistance in the specified operating environments.

Q: Are there differences in the dielectric materials between these connectors?

A: The FCE17C37SC200 specifies Thermoplastic, Glass Filled dielectric material, while the 5745996-4 specifies Thermoplastic dielectric material. Both materials provide adequate electrical insulation and mechanical support. The glass-filled variant in the primary part offers enhanced rigidity; the standard thermoplastic in the substitute provides equivalent electrical performance.

Q: What does the flange feature difference (Unthreaded versus 4-40) mean for installation?

A: The FCE17C37SC200 features an unthreaded housing/shell, while the 5745996-4 includes 4-40 threaded mounting holes. Both configurations support through-hole PCB mounting. The threaded variant allows optional mechanical fastening for additional strain relief, but this does not affect basic connector compatibility or electrical function.
